Lyophilization, also known as freeze-drying, is a crucial process in the pharmaceutical industry that helps in preserving products by removing water content This method involves freezing the product at low temperatures and then subjecting it to a vacuum environment to remove the ice content through sublimation The end result is a product that is stable, has an extended shelf life, and is easily reconstituted when needed In this article, we will delve into the importance of lyophilization in the pharmaceutical industry and how it plays a vital role in the production of various pharmaceutical products.
One of the key reasons why lyophilization is widely used in the pharmaceutical industry is its ability to preserve the integrity of sensitive products such as proteins, vaccines, and antibiotics These products are often prone to degradation when exposed to heat or moisture, making traditional drying methods unsuitable Lyophilization offers a gentler alternative by removing water through sublimation, thereby preventing denaturation or degradation of the active ingredients This process ensures that the final product remains stable and effective for longer periods, thus extending its shelf life.
Another significant advantage of lyophilization is its ability to produce products in a dry and lightweight form This is particularly important for pharmaceutical products that need to be stored or shipped over long distances By removing the water content, lyophilization reduces the weight of the product, making it easier and more cost-effective to transport Additionally, the dry form of the product eliminates the risk of microbial growth, thereby ensuring the safety and efficacy of the pharmaceutical product.

Moreover, lyophilization is a preferred method for manufacturing lyophilized vaccines, as it helps in preserving the potency and efficacy of the vaccine components Vaccines are sensitive biological products that require careful handling and preservation to maintain their immunogenicity Lyophilization offers a stable and reliable method for producing vaccines in a dry form, which can be easily rehydrated for administration This process ensures that the vaccine remains potent even after extended periods of storage, making it suitable for widespread distribution and use.
In addition to its preservation and reconstitution properties, lyophilization is also used to enhance the stability of pharmaceutical products during long-term storage Many drugs are prone to degradation when exposed to heat, light, or oxygen, which can affect their efficacy and safety By lyophilizing pharmaceutical products, manufacturers can eliminate the water content that promotes chemical reactions and microbial growth, thereby improving the stability of the product This is especially important for drugs that need to be stored for extended periods before use, ensuring that they remain safe and effective throughout their shelf life.
